Liverpool, currently leading the Premier League, can tighten the race with a win against Crystal Palace on Saturday. Manager Arne Slot, however, has downplayed their position, stating that the players are experienced enough to understand the early league table. Despite a busy week, Slot expects a tough match against a well-prepared Palace team. He praised Mo Salah and Ryan Gravenberch for their performances against Bologna.
